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: i. First-ever stroke survivors older than eighteen (18) years with diagnosis of stroke confirmed by Computerised Tomography and/or Magnetic Resonance Imaging. ii. Stroke survivors with not less than 3 months of stroke onset. iii. Stroke survivors who are literate (English and/or Yoruba languages). iv. Stroke survivors with more than a score of 4 on Box and Block Test. v. Stroke survivors with less than a grade of 3 on Modified Ashworth Scale vi. Stroke survivors with a score more than 23 points on Mini-Mental State Examination (MMSE) and are able to understand verbal, graphic, pictorial and written instructions.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: i. Stroke survivors with pre-existing neurological or psychiatric conditions such as dementia, schizophrenia, seizure, epilepsy. ii. Stroke survivors with intracranial metallic implants or pacemaker iii. Stroke survivors with significant impairment in visual acuity caused by cataracts, diabetic retinopathy, glaucoma or hemianopia. iv. Stroke survivors with concomitant medical conditions like anthropathy, osteopathy, myopathy, severe diseases of the lung, heart, liver or kidney.
